Bill Sullivan

CFO at Life Biosciences

With more than 25 years of experience in corporate finance, strategic transactions, fundraising, and investor relations, Bill Sullivan joined Life Biosciences as chief financial officer. He was previously chief financial officer and treasurer at Applied Genetic Technologies Corporation (AGTC), a publicly traded gene therapy company, where he led multiple financings and core business and finance functions. Prior to AGTC, he worked at Merrimack Pharmaceuticals, Inc. for 10 years and held a variety of important leadership positions including chief financial officer. At Merrimack, he led the company’s $100 million initial public offering, helped the company raise over $400 million in debt and equity capital as a public company, and played a key role in Merrimack’s asset sale to Ipsen SA for up to $1.025 billion. Prior to his role at Merrimack, Bill worked for a number of years in the high-technology sector. He holds a BA in economics from Williams College and an MBA and MS in accounting from Northeastern University and obtained his certified public accountant license while working at Arthur Andersen, LLP.
